Exchange 2016異地容災系列-Exchange部署(五)

這段時間還沒等我寫出這篇博客,測試環境就over了,只能找下其餘的相關圖片來更新下了。
下面咱們來看下若是發生主站點災難性事故後,如何將Exchange切換到容災站點中。shell

1、環境信息

服務器名稱 操做系統 IP地址 網關 DNS 角色
BJAD01 windows server 2012 R2 10.1.1.1 10.1.1.10 10.1.1.1 北京域控01
BJEX01 windows server 2012 R2 10.1.1.2 10.1.1.10 10.1.1.1 北京Exchange01
BJEX02 windows server 2012 R2 10.1.1.4 10.1.1.10 10.1.1.1 北京Exchange02
SHAD01 windows server 2012 R2 172.16.1.1 172.16.1.10 10.1.1.1 上海域控01
SHEX01 windows server 2012 R2 172.16.1.2 172.16.1.10 172.16.1.1 上海Exchange01
SHEX02 windows server 2012 R2 172.16.1.3 172.16.1.10 172.16.1.1 上海Exchange02
Router windows server 2012 R2 10.1.1.10 172.16.1.10 \ \ 路由器

2、災難故障切換

1.主站點Exchange服務器所有故障

此時在SH站點服務器中PING北京站點的Exchange服務器已經沒法ping通。
Exchange 2016異地容災系列-Exchange部署(五)數據庫

2.將主站點郵箱服務器標記成STOP

在上海站點任意一臺Exchange server服務器中打開Exchange powershell,執行windows

Stop-DatabaseAvailabilityGroup -Identity 「DAG01」 -ActiveDirectorySite "Default-First-Site-Name" -ConfigurationOnly:$true

Exchange 2016異地容災系列-Exchange部署(五)
檢查DAG服務器狀態,此時北京站點服務器狀態應爲STOP,上海站點服務器狀態爲Start。輸入以下命令:服務器

Get-DatabaseAvailabilityGroup -Identity 「DAG01」 | FL name,start*,stop*

Exchange 2016異地容災系列-Exchange部署(五)
將上海站點mailbox服務器上的Cluster服務中止
Exchange 2016異地容災系列-Exchange部署(五)
將上海站點容災中心激活,在Exchange powershell中輸入命令:網絡

Restore-DatabaseAvailabilityGroup -Identity 「DAG01」 –ActiveDirectorySite "SH"

Exchange 2016異地容災系列-Exchange部署(五)
執行命令將數據庫從上海容災站點裝入ide

Move-ActiveMailboxDatabase EDB01 -ActivateOnServer SHEX01 -MountDialOverride:None -SkipClientExperienceChecks -SkipHealthChecks -SkipLagChecks
Move-ActiveMailboxDatabase EDB02 -ActivateOnServer SHEX01 -MountDialOverride:None -SkipClientExperienceChecks -SkipHealthChecks -SkipLagChecks
Move-ActiveMailboxDatabase EDB03 -ActivateOnServer SHEX02 -MountDialOverride:None -SkipClientExperienceChecks -SkipHealthChecks -SkipLagChecks

檢查全部數據庫是否已在上海容災站點環境中裝入,確認郵件服務正常。
在內網DNS服務器上修改A記錄,mail.rrclouds.cn記錄到172.16.1.2;
autodiscover.rrclouds.cn記錄到172.16.1.2;
測試郵箱功能;測試

3.恢復北京主站點功能

待北京站點的服務器故障解決後,觀察是否知足下列條件:
主站點服務器全部Exchange服務運行正常;
域控制器、見證目錄、存儲、網絡是否所有恢復正常;
若是知足這些條件,則按照下列步驟將數據庫切換回北京主站點運行。
在北京主站點中執行命令,將主站點服務器合併到DAG組內:操作系統

Start-DatabaseAvailabilityGroup -Identity 「DAG01」 -ActiveDirectorySite "Default-First-Site-Name"

Exchange 2016異地容災系列-Exchange部署(五)
檢查DAG 服務器狀態,此時主站點、容災站點服務器均爲Start,執行命令:code

Get-DatabaseAvailabilityGroup -Identity 「DAG-01」 | FL name,start*,stop*

Exchange 2016異地容災系列-Exchange部署(五)
逐臺檢查主站點Mailbox服務器cluster服務狀態是否爲自動-正在運行,如不是將服務狀態手動修改爲自動-正在運行
Exchange 2016異地容災系列-Exchange部署(五)
檢查數據庫同步狀態是否正常,是否存在複製隊列較高的狀況,執行命令:server

Get-MailboxDatabase | Get-MailboxDatabaseCopyStatus

注意:副本狀態不正常或者隊列較高的時候不建議執行下一步!
將數據庫逐個切換至北京主站點服務器上,執行命令:

Move-ActiveMailboxDatabase EDB01 -ActivateOnServer BJEX01 -MountDialOverride:None -SkipClientExperienceChecks -SkipHealthChecks -SkipLagChecks
Move-ActiveMailboxDatabase EDB02 -ActivateOnServer BJEX01 -MountDialOverride:None -SkipClientExperienceChecks -SkipHealthChecks -SkipLagChecks
Move-ActiveMailboxDatabase EDB03 -ActivateOnServer BJEX02 -MountDialOverride:None -SkipClientExperienceChecks -SkipHealthChecks -SkipLagChecks

在內網DNS服務器上修改A記錄,mail.rrclouds.cn記錄到10.1.1.2;autodiscover.rrclouds.cn記錄到10.1.1.2;測試郵箱功能;切換完成。

相關文章
相關標籤/搜索